1、日志保存位置Trace日志保存位置:/oracle/app/oracle/diag/tnslsnr/xxx/listener/traceAlert日志保存位置:/oracle/app/oracle/diag/tnslsnr/xxx/listener/alert可以使用如下命令查询日志记录目录:sqlplus/assystemdba#查询日志路径SQL>select*fromv$diag_info;2、清空trace日志2.1、停止trace日志写入#切换到oracle用户su-oracle#停止监听lsnrctlstop#进入监听日志位置/oracle/app/oracle/diag/tn
目录1、写在前面2、准备工作2.1环境准备2.2数据库安装前准备2.2.1安装依赖2.2.2 系统环境准备2.2.3 上传软件安装包2.2.4 安装调图形化界面的依赖和相关设置3、执行安装程序1、写在前面随着国产化进程,各大应用需要在国产服务器上面进行部署动作。掌握国产服务器安装数据库等各项技能显得极为重要。本文详细描述了在麒麟操作系统下。如何安装Oracle11g数据库2、准备工作2.1环境准备通过OracleVMVirtualBox虚拟化工具,安装一个麒麟操作系统。本文不描述。整体安装后的效果如下图: 2.2数据库安装前准备2.2.1安装依赖依次执行如下命令,注意次方式是通过yum安装的方
参考:Docker下拉取oracle11g镜像配置_只叹奈何的博客-CSDN博客 https://blog.csdn.net/qq_38380025/article/details/80647620 docker安装oracle11g_征尘bjajmd的博客-CSDN博客开始: ①、开始拉取镜像-执行命令: dockerpullregistry.cn-hangzhou.aliyuncs.com/helowin/oracle_11g 下载的过程少长,等待吧,喝杯咖啡,休息一会!(镜像6.8G) 下载完成后查看镜像:dockerima
我们在Oracle中有一些SQL,看起来像这样:SELECTCASEWHENfield1-field2+field3我们想指定field1-field2+field3一次,同时不更改选择查询的输出。有什么整洁的方法吗?作为替代方案,如果有一个函数可以将数值返回高于0的函数,并且返回0的负值,则可以返回0的负值。看答案利用greatest():selectgreatest(field1-field2+field3,0)
申请Oracle免费云账号的时候系统就强迫用户设置Multi-factorAuthentication,我选择了OracleMobileAuthenticator作为2次认证工具。刚开始用还顺利,但用了一段时间后Oracle登录页面迟迟未向OracleMobileAuthenticator发送通知,要等非常久App才收到登录通知。于是决定重新设置Multi-factorAuthentication,Oracle官方文档写得晦涩难懂,看了好几个小时并在管理界面瞎碰后终于发现改变Multi-factorAuthentication的方法。下面是步骤:1登录进Oracle云,首先进入的是Oracle
在oracle中,我们可以创建一个表并插入数据,然后使用并行选项选择它。mysql中有没有类似的选项。我正在从oracle迁移到mysql,我的系统有更多的选择和更少的数据更改,所以任何并行选择的选项都是我正在寻找的。例如:假设我的表有100万行,如果我使用parallel(5)选项,那么五个线程正在运行相同的查询并限制每个线程获取大约200K,作为最终结果,我在1/5中得到100万条记录平时的时间。 最佳答案 简而言之,答案是否定的。MySQL服务器旨在并行执行并发用户session,而不是并行执行一个给定用户session的多个
1.前言在读《深入理解JVM虚拟机》这本书前两章的时候整理了JDK从1.0到最新版本发展史,其中记录了JDK这么多年来演进过程中的一些趣闻及引人注目的一些特性,在调研JDK19新增特性的时候了解到了虚拟线程这个概念,于是对虚拟线程进行学习整理内容如下。2.虚拟线程介绍?虚拟线程(VirtualThreads)就犹如名字一样,并非传统意义上的JAVA线程。传统意义上的JAVA线程(以下称为平台线程)跟操作系统的内核线程是一一映射的关系(如图1所示)。而对于平台线程的创建和销毁所带来的开销是非常大的,所以JAVA采用线程池的方式来维护平台线程而避免线程的反复创建和销毁。然而平台线程也会占用内存、C
场景:PLSQLDeveloper(14、15版本)软件远程连接Oracle(版本12C)数据库问题描述已经下载并设置Oracle客户端主目录和OCI库路径,但是仍然报错,提示无法初始化,请确认是否已安装64位Oracle客户端。路径已正确设置原因分析:网上搜到的大部分都是Oracle客户端是32位而PLSQLDeveloper是64位,位数不兼容导致,去官网下载一致的客户端就解决了。可是我这边客户端和PLSQL都是64位的,而且路径也没有设置错误,但是就是报错。各种重装环境变量一通搞,还是报同一个错。终于功夫不负有心人,在网上还是找到了答案。解决方案:如果你的登录界面和下面一样,那么恭喜你,
我以前用的是mysql,在mysql数据库中有表,但是这些概念不适用于oracle,所以不太明白其中的区别。更新:我面临的问题是,我需要从Mysql迁移到Oracle。我有两个名为A和B的切换数据库,在Mysql中,所有表都在其相应的数据库中。在mysql中数据库是一个逻辑概念,它使用数据库来保存表,在oracle数据库中是物理概念,我不知道在oracle中如何设计。是否需要用“CREATEDATABASE”在oracle中创建两个数据库达到同样的效果? 最佳答案 要回答您的问题,您需要创建一个架构(CREATEUSER)而不是一个
使用MySQL,我能够在TEXT列中存储大块文本,就像我处理任何其他列类型一样毫无问题。似乎当我尝试对Oracle上的CLOB执行相同操作时,我遇到了错误。这是我要拉的地方:';echo'';echo'',date('Fj,Y',strtotime($row['SDATE'])),'';echo($_GET['names']==1)?''.$row['f_name'].''.$row['l_name'].'-'.$row['title'].'-'.$row['emp_type'].'':'';echo'';echo'';echo'',$row['q2_other'],'';echo''